This natural lip balm moisturizes lips with ingredients like ultra-emollient lanolin, coconut oil and sunflower oil, and seals in hydration with beeswax. You can use it on healthy lips for a little peppermint tingle. Take your pick of an old-fashioned yellow tin or a recycled plastic tube. No wonder it is our most popular product.

    Very much like this peppermint scented lip balm! Has a cooling (due to the peppermint), soothing texture that protects well and leaves my lips feeling soft, moisturized and refreshed. Slightly thicker texture than Burt’s Bees Replenishing (Pomegranate) Lip Balm, but not as thick feeling as plain ChapStick. Untinted. Keeps my lips from being chapped, especially in cold or dry weather. Much prefer it over other brands. Good for everyday use, but slightly prefer the Burt’s Bees Replenishing (Pomegranate) Lip Balm at night. All natural, too. Not too expensive. Love it!
